Only Include SEO Relevant Pages in XML Sitemaps
Non-canonical pages.
Duplicate pages.
Paginated pages.
Parameter or session ID based URLs.
Site search result pages.
Reply to comment URLs.
Share via email URLs.
URLs created by filtering that are unnecessary for SEO.

What type of sitemap file should be used for SEO?

There are two types of sitemaps: HTML and XML. HTML sitemaps guide visitors, mostly. XML sitemaps guide search engine bots, to ensure they find a site’s URLs to index. Understanding the strengths and weaknesses of each will help with your search engine optimization.

How do optimize a sitemap?

The most important sitemap optimization guidelines are: Include in your sitemap the pages (and that includes posts as well), that are important for your website. These are the pages that have high-quality content and are more likely to bring organic traffic to your website. Exclude pages that have duplicate content.

Should images be in an XML sitemap?

The inclusion of image and video content in an XML sitemap can also help Google find out that content that could possibly be included in the search results of image and video search results. This can help Google discover images that it may not find when crawling.

 

Should include images in XML sitemap?

Add images to an existing sitemap, or create a separate sitemap just for your images. Adding images to a sitemap helps Google discover images that we might not otherwise find (such as images your site reaches with JavaScript code).

How many sitemaps should have?

Typically, every website must have at least two different types of sitemaps, XML sitemaps and HTML sitemaps. The XML sitemap is essential for proper indexing, crawling of pages on your website by search engines while HTML is designed for web users and placed on the home page of the site.

 

What is HTML sitemap in SEO?

What Are HTML Sitemaps? HTML sitemaps ostensibly serve website visitors. The sitemaps include every page on the website from the main pages to lower-level pages and can be thought of as a well-organized table of content. An HTML sitemap is just a clickable list of pages on a website.
